Understanding Traffic Patterns and Hazard Assessment

Successfully guiding a chicken across a virtual highway isn't simply about sprinting between cars. It’s a multifaceted assessment of risk and opportunity. The speed and frequency of vehicles vary considerably, and recognizing these fluctuations is crucial. Some levels introduce different vehicle types – trucks, buses, motorcycles – each possessing unique speeds and sizes, impacting the window for a safe crossing. Learning to discern the spacing between vehicles is fundamental; a seemingly adequate gap can quickly close, while a wider gap might be deceptive due to accelerating cars. Experienced players develop an intuitive sense of timing, but even they can benefit from external aids. Understanding the underlying logic of the traffic generator, though often complex and somewhat randomized, helps predict future movements and avoids the simpler routes that are obviously covered by constant traffic flow.

The Role of Observation and Memory

Effective gameplay relies heavily on a player’s observational skills and short-term memory. Remembering the recent traffic flow pattern—whether there have been clusters of vehicles or sustained lulls—provides valuable insight into what might happen next. Players should focus not only on the immediate threat but also on the broader context of the road. For example, observing a pattern of alternating gaps can suggest the likelihood of another opening soon. Similarly, noticing that trucks consistently appear with a larger following distance can help in planning a crossing that accommodates their slower deceleration. This mental mapping of the road and its inherent rhythms is a core skill for maximizing survival and achieving high scores.

Vehicle Type Average Speed Size/Blocking Factor Typical Traffic Frequency
Car Moderate Small High
Truck Slow Large Moderate
Motorcycle Fast Small Moderate
Bus Slow to Moderate Very Large Low

This table illustrates simple differences in risk levels. Recognizing these differences allows players to adjust their timing and spacing accordingly. A motorcycle can be dodged, while a bus is a nearly impassable obstacle.

Bonus Collection Strategies and Optimization

While survival is the primary objective, maximizing your score through bonus collection adds another layer of complexity to the gameplay. Bonuses come in various forms, from simple point multipliers to temporary speed boosts or invincibility. The location and frequency of these bonuses are often randomized, requiring players to adapt their routes on the fly. The risk-reward trade-off is prominent: venturing slightly further into a potentially dangerous area to snag a valuable bonus could prove beneficial, but it also significantly increases the chance of collision. Developing a spatial awareness of bonus spawn locations can improve collection rates. Effective players learn to weave their path to intercept bonuses while simultaneously maintaining a safe distance from oncoming traffic. Knowing which bonuses are worth the risk is also important; a small point bonus might not justify a hazardous maneuver, while a score multiplier could dramatically increase your earnings. Prioritizing Bonus Types

Not all bonuses are created equal. Some provide immediate points, while others offer tactical advantages. Speed boosts, for instance, can help a chicken traverse longer stretches of road quickly, reducing exposure to traffic. Invincibility, though rare, provides temporary immunity to collisions, allowing players to aggressively pursue high-value bonuses. Score multipliers are perhaps the most valuable, as they amplify the impact of future bonus collections. Prioritizing these bonuses based on their potential impact on the total score is a crucial element of advanced gameplay. This requires a quick mental calculation of risk versus reward, balancing the immediate benefits of a bonus with the potential consequences of a risky maneuver to obtain it. Players need to learn to identify those bonuses that are worth the risk, and which ones are better left alone.

  • Point Multipliers: Dramatically increase the value of subsequent bonuses.
  • Speed Boosts: Allow for faster traversal of the road, reducing exposure time.
  • Invincibility: Provides temporary immunity to collisions.
  • Extra Lives: Offer a second chance after a failed crossing attempt.
  • Magnet Bonuses: Attract nearby bonuses towards the chicken.

Understanding the function of each bonus type is crucial for formulating an effective collection strategy. Tailoring your approach based on the currently available bonuses will significantly improve your overall performance.
